What wireless earbuds are worth

What lifts the price

  • Battery life still close to the original specification
  • Charging case included and holding charge

What pulls it down

  • A missing or faulty charging case, which makes them unusable
  • Missing ear tips, which affects fit and sound

Working out what yours is worth

  • Charge fully and time realistic playback on both buds
  • Confirm the case charges both buds evenly

Getting it ready

  • Charge both buds and the case fully, then time a real listening session and note the figure.
  • Clean the mesh grilles, the ear tips and the charging contacts thoroughly. This is not optional in this category.

Photograph

  • The charging contacts and mesh grilles close up
  • The ear tips and any accessories or cable included

Put in the description

  • Tested listening time per charge, and how many case recharges
  • Which ear tip sizes are included, and whether they have been cleaned
